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and deliver major new features for current and future products on schedule, contributing to the definition of technical requirements.

  • Participate in and lead code reviews—learning from peers while contributing to a culture of collaboration and technical excellence.

  • Tackle complex engineering and user experience challenges, delivering robust, scalable, and user-friendly solutions within the team's domain.

  • Take ownership of key features and product areas that directly impact millions of users.

  • Partner with fellow engineers to explore creative solutions, share knowledge, and continuously improve team practices.

  • Collaborate closely with designers, product managers, and cross-functional teams to deliver new features, enhancements, platform improvements, and bug fixes.

  • Write clean, testable, and reliable code, deploying continuously to large-scale production systems.

  • Contribute to a culture of learning through design discussions, technical reviews, and mentorship.

  • Deploy, monitor, and operate globally distributed production systems with a focus on reliability and performance.

  • Research and evaluate new technologies or approaches for adoption within the team to solve immediate technical challenges and improve development efficiency.

Qualifications

  • Bachelor’s degree in Computer Science or a related field (or equivalent experience), with 6+ years of professional software development experience.

  • Strong foundation in computer science fundamentals — including data structures, algorithms, and software design principles.

  • Deep technical knowledge of responsive design and javascript frameworks such as React / NextJS / Angular / Ember and Node.js

  • Advanced knowledge of responsive web application development, with strong command of HTML5, CSS3, TypeScript, AJAX, and object-oriented JavaScript.

  • Proven understanding of software design and architecture, including design patterns, code organization, continuous integration, and deployment practices.

  • Experience with modern web technologies and tools such as Webpack, Babel, Redux Toolkit, Storybook, Atomic CSS, Superagent, Web Vitals, JSON, and REST APIs.

  • Hands-on experience with test-driven development (TDD) and testing frameworks such as Jest, Selenium, WebdriverIO, React Testing Library, Mock Service Worker, or Playwright (preferred).

  • Hand on experience in web performance optimization, application stability, and debugging for large-scale web applications.

  • Excellent collaboration skills and the ability to work effectively with diverse, globally distributed teams.

  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ills; maintains professionalism, empathy, and composure in high-pressure situations.
